### Step 4: Stabilize the integration tests

Heads up: the Tollgate payments suite is flaky mostly because tests share one sandbox ledger. Before migrating, give each test run its own namespace and bump the settlement poll timeout — the old default is way too tight. Once that's in place, reruns should drop to near zero. The test harness picks up these configuration values at startup.

config for hahip-yajep:
holix:
  log_level: error
  metrics_host: metrics.holix.qorvellabs.internal
  pin: 9600
  pool_size: 8

# Log sampling for the Wrennet notification service
# This service emits roughly 40k log lines per minute at peak, so we
# sample INFO at 5% and keep WARN/ERROR at 100%. If support needs full
# traces for an incident, flip sample_rate to 1.0 for no more than one
# hour — the sink fills quickly. Sampled logs are written to the store below.

replica DSN, yadup-hahig: mongodb://gilys_svc:Mx@db-5f8f.norvasoft.internal:5432/eliion

### Step 6: Configure the simulator environment

Before starting the Liftwright elevator-dispatch simulator, open `.env.release` on the staging host and verify `SIM_BUILDING_PROFILE` matches the approved scenario for this release. Confirm `DISPATCH_ALGO` is set to `adaptive-v3` and that `TICK_RATE_MS` remains at 250; changing it invalidates the benchmark comparisons. Double-check file permissions are restricted to the release account. Finally, the scenario service requires an access secret, which you should add on the very next line.

sealed setting: ARCHIVE_KEY3=c1f

Partition rollover for the Mirelle ledger tables occurs monthly; each partition is named ledger_YYYYMM and created two weeks in advance by the Trestino scheduler. Reviewers should confirm the retention window (13 months) matches the compliance doc before approving. After verifying that detach-and-archive runs against the oldest partition without locking writers, update the environment file for the archiver service. The credential it uses to reach cold storage goes on the following line.

sealed setting: LEDGER_TOKEN20=6148d35bbb480b0ab79e